Understanding Remanufacturing

Remanufacturing is a specialized manufacturing process where a core component is restored to its original performance standards. This process involves disassembling, inspecting, cleaning, and replacing worn-out or damaged parts. Once the process is complete, the parts are assembled and tested to ensure they meet the O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) instructions and standards. This results in a product that performs as well as a new engine, with a warranty that typically lasts a year.

Benefits of Remanufactured Ford Engines

Cost-Effectiveness: One of the most significant advantages of remanufactured Ford engines is the cost. These engines are significantly less expensive than new ones, yet they offer the same quality and performance. This means that car owners can save a considerable amount of money while still getting a reliable and high-performing engine.

Quality: Remanufactured engines are guaranteed to meet or exceed the original equipment manufacturer's specifications. They undergo rigorous testing and quality control to ensure they perform as well as their new counterparts. This consistency in quality is particularly beneficial for car owners who require a high level of performance and reliability.

Environmentally Friendly: Remanufactured engines are better for the environment. By using existing components and materials, remanufacturing reduces the need for new resources and minimizes waste. This aligns with the growing trend towards sustainability in the automotive industry.
